The Troy Locksmith Trap: Hidden Fees and Broken Promises
Getting locked out is a stressful experience, but the last thing you need is an unethical locksmith to make matters worse. In Troy, there have been reports of shady locksmiths using deceptive tactics to take advantage of desperate homeowners. These con artists often advertise low prices, but then hit you with a barrage of hidden fees. Don't be deceived by their promises; always get a few bids before hiring any locksmith.
- Stay vigilant of locksmiths who pressure you into making a quick decision.
- Specify a written estimate that includes all charges upfront.
- Confirm the locksmith's credentials before allowing them to work on your property.
